Ferry Boat Accidents

Ferry boats are typically large commuter vessels that carry many passengers. Ferry boats can be extremely fast and therefore injuries from an accident are likely to be serious. These accidents can involve collisions with docks, other boats or other objects, and can result in injury from an impact such as fractured bones or concussions. They may also result in slipping and falling, especially on walkways and stairs that are not well lit or uneven or being thrown around the cabin of the vessel when it moves through the water.

In the majority cases, those who suffer injuries during a boat accident may receive significant damages. This can include medical bills, lost wages, suffering and other damages. The amount of compensation you receive will be contingent upon the severity of your injury and how long it takes for you to recover.

In many instances, the owner or operator of a vessel will be held responsible for the accident and injuries that result from it if they breached their duty to exercise reasonable care and skill in operating the boat. A successful negligence claim must be based on evidence showing how the accident happened and that a prudent, reasonable boat operator would have avoided the incident by acting in a responsible manner.

Boating accidents caused by inattention Operators

Just like motor vehicle drivers boat operators are required to maintain an extremely high level of care and vigilance while operating their boats. When they do not serious boating accidents could occur. They can result in drowning injuries, traumatic brain injuries caused by a avon park boat accident law firm hitting the swimmer, fire injuries as well as other serious wounds. Personal injury claims may compensate victims for medical expenses, property damage and discomfort and pain.

It is possible for a boat driver to be distracted or unobservant when on the water, irrespective of how long they’ve been operating a vessel. This is a major cause of boating accidents. It can lead to collisions with other vessels, stationary objects or swimmers. It can also cause passengers get swept overboard or crash into a sandy bar.

Boating Accidents Caused by Defective Watercraft

Like any other vehicle, boating accidents often occur due to mechanical problems. These accidents may be caused by numerous factors such as poor design and manufacturing. A defectively designed or manufactured equipment could cause serious injuries, regardless of whether it’s a small, open-boat or a large, commercial ferry. In these cases the injured victim can seek damages from the manufacturer of the particular piece of equipment.

In most boat accident lawsuits the victim who was injured will seek monetary compensation to cover medical expenses as well as loss of income and suffering and pain. Victims can also are able to seek punitive damages in certain instances. The liable party typically has insurance coverage to pay for the costs and damages.

Boating accidents caused by intoxication

While it may be tempting to think of bodies of water similar to the Wild West, they actually are extremely controlled. Boating accidents are usually subject to federal and state law, and could even fall under maritime law.

Many boating accidents result from the same factors that cause car crashes, including speeding, drinking and driving, and reckless driving. Drinking alcohol is especially dangerous on the water, as it can alter the coordination and balance, cause fatigue, and impair judgment. These issues can lead to life-changing injuries.

It is against the law to operate a edna boat accident lawsuit under the influence of alcohol or other drugs. In fact, it is among the top causes of boating accidents and deaths. People who break this law could be subject to the same penalties if they are caught driving under the influences.

Boating accidents can result in serious injuries like back and neck injuries, brain injuries, burns and broken bones. These injuries can have long-term effects on the ability of the victim to work and quality of life. These injuries can be extremely expensive to treat, and may require lifelong care.
